okay, sorry to tell you, but if you have saggy tits, you might need a lift. I obviously can't tell because I'm not a doctor and you aren't showing your nipples in the pictures. But if your nipple is below your natural crease, then you have a condition claled ptosis. A lift will put your nipple in the right position. it also adds about $2000 to the procedure. So you're looking at around $5000-10,000 for BA and lift.

YOu should have a consultaion with a PS. I had three kids and mine werent sagging enough to need a lift. It also depends on the dr. It is better to pay upfront, so much easier. But if you are gonna save to pay upfront, you also need to include the living expenses for about a month of not working. That is about how long you are out of work. Good luck

I had 5 kids and went from a full C cup to a B. I went for a consult at the Plastic Surgeon (PS) and found out I'm one of the lucky ones not needing a lift. Mine are costing $4200, under the muscle, crease incision, and he recommended 500 cc because of my breast tissue. Every woman is different. You need to go and get measured by a PS and most of them do a consult for free. I'm paying up front but most PS have a bank set up for payments.
Just go and talk to a PS. Its not going to hurt anything and you'll know more about your options after your visit.
